Hosting Options for Education
1. Shared Hosting
· Ideal For: Small institutions with low traffic.
· Pros: Affordable, easy setup.
· Cons: Limited resources.
· Providers: Bluehost, Hostinger.
2. Cloud Hosting
· Ideal For: Large institutions with global students.
· Pros: Scalable, reliable.
· Cons: Costly.
· Providers: AWS, Google Cloud.
3. Managed WordPress Hosting
· Ideal For: WordPress-based learning platforms.
· Pros: Optimized, automatic updates.
· Cons: Higher cost.
· Providers: WP Engine, Kinsta.

Key Features for Education
· High Bandwidth: Supports video streaming.
· LMS Support: Moodle, WordPress compatibility.
· SSL Certificates: Secures student data.
· Analytics: Tracks engagement.
How to Choose Educational Hosting
· Assess Traffic: Shared for small, cloud for large.
· Check LMS Support: Ensure Moodle compatibility.
· Ensure Security: SSL and backups are key.
· Monitor Performance: Use Google Analytics.
Common Mistakes to Avoid
· Low Bandwidth: Limits streaming.
· Ignoring Security: Risks student data.
· Not Scaling: Limits growth.
· Skipping Analytics: Misses engagement insights.
